GLA’s project has been shortlisted for the WAF World Architecture Festival finals.

 

On November 14, 2025, the WAF announced its list of winners for 2025. “Dongmingshan·Forest Whisper,” designed by GLA, was shortlisted as a finalist in the 2025 World Architecture Festival, and GLA partner Mr. Rao Zheng was invited to present the project live in Miami, USA. As one of the world’s most influential architectural awards, the WAF is renowned for its on-site presentations, cross-cultural judging, and intensive professional exchanges; being shortlisted signifies international recognition. In this year’s finals, the Hospitality & Leisure category featured 17 highly competitive entries, including works by globally acclaimed firms such as Studio Gang, BUZZ, and Foster + Partners.

 

“Dongming Mountain: Forest Voices” presented, during its defense, a design philosophy centered on “light intervention and minimally invasive approaches,” along with the team’s research and practical applications in architecture within natural settings. Meanwhile, GLA gained invaluable insights through exchanges with outstanding teams from around the globe, fostering an open, two-way process of learning and knowledge sharing. By conducting in-depth investigations into topography, materials, and construction techniques, the project seeks to explore new possibilities for architecture in mountainous environments.
